Choosing the right college can be tough, especially when that college isn’t DVC.
I myself was torn between several choices: Berkeley, UCLA, UC Davis, Harvard, Oxford, Hogwarts, Princeton and St. Cecelia Academy Catholic Girls Preparatory School.
However, just a few months ago, I discovered a very exclusive and lucrative college through a private e-mail addressed specifically to me.
The e-mail reads: “Dear Griffin, you have been specially selected to attend Fauxworth’s Academy of the Education. Out of thousands of possible applicants, you were chosen. Congratulations!
“Fauxworth’s is a multi-ethnic, character-building campus with great staff and dining. We have many opportunities for you to expand your horizons, widen your perspective, and gigantify your opportunities. We look forward to seeing you in the fall! P.S. Now is a great time to tour our campus.”
They even used my first name, so you can tell they mean business. Strangely enough, the e-mail was incorrectly placed in my “spam” folder, but luckily I saw it.
I felt so thrilled that a college as mysterious as Fauxworth’s chose me to attend.
I now realize that colleges like Berkeley let any schmuck in, but Fauxworth’s uses a very personal and specialized system of enrolling students.
It’s so exclusive most people haven’t even heard of it.
That’s why I highly recommend Fauxworth’s Academy. It’s located in the beautiful and secluded mountains of Alabama and, according to their Web site, over 9,000 students are currently enrolled.
On the downside, it is a bit expensive. It costs around $10,000 per quarter, but it’s worth it to further my education at such a fantastic campus.
The tuition payment process is very revolutionary. You just put the cash in an envelope and send it straight to the dean!
I realize many of you have already made up your minds about which college to attend, but it’s never too late to change. In fact, that’s Fauxworth’s motto: “It’s never too late to change!”
Even better, Fauxworth’s Academy of the Education repeatedly sent me the same e-mail for about a year, just to make sure that I received it. You can tell that they really care about their students.
I have a great feeling about Fauxworth’s and I would be severely devastated if somehow my highest expectations about it were not met.
